/* BOLIDE.WAPSITE.ME */
a:link, a:visited { 
color : blue; 
text-decoration : none; 
} a:hover { 
color : #DC143C;
text-shadow: 0 0 15px  #DC143C;
text-decoration : underline;

}
bd {max-width : 700px;
}
body {
background: url("")no-repeat fixed center top #E4F3FF; 
color : #111111; 
font-size : 15px; 
max-width : 800px;
font-family : Tahoma; 
background-color : #E4F3FF;margin: 0;margin: auto;
border : 1px dashed #cdcdcd;
-moz-border-radius: 10px;
-webkit-border-radius: 10px;
box-shadow:0px 0px 15px  #DC143C;
}
h1, h2, h3, h4, h5, h6 {

	margin: 0;
	padding: 0;
	border: 0;
	vertical-align: baseline;
	background: transparent;
	clear: both;
	line-height: normal;

}

.welcome {

position:fixed;background: url("/images/hinh-nen.JPG") repeat-x top center; top:0;width: 100%;z-index: 9999999999999;padding-bottom: 5px;

}


.welcome div {

width: 980px; margin: 0 auto;

}


.welcome div span {

display: block; width: 540px; margin: 6px 0 0 220px;

}


.welcome * {

color:#fff;

}

h1 {

font-size: 130%;

}
h2 {

 font-size: 15px;

}
.tags {

 	padding:3px 3px 3px 3px;
 	border:1px #ddd dotted; 
 	font-weight:none;
 	margin:auto;
 	border-radius:5px;

}
.thumb1 { -moz-box-shadow:0 0 5px #EFEFEF; -webkit-box-shadow:0 0 5px #EFEFEF; -moz-border-radius:6px 6px 6px 6px; -webkit-border-radius:6px 6px 6px 6px; box-shadow:0 0 5px #EFEFEF; border:3px solid #DC143C; display:inline; margin:0px 10px 5px 0px; }
.thumb2 { height:50px; width:40px; -moz-border-radius:6px 6px 6px 6px; -webkit-border-radius:6px 6px 6px 6px;}
.ic3 { height:180px; width:150px; -moz-border-radius:6px 6px 6px 6px; -webkit-border-radius:6px 6px 6px 6px;}

#QDK{
padding: 1px;
margin: 4px 4px 0 0;
border: 1px solid #d5d5d5;
transition: all 15s ease;
-webkit-transition: all 15s ease;
-moz-transition: all 15s ease;
transition-delay: 5s;
-webkit-transition-delay: 5s;
-moz-transition-delay: 5s;
transform: rotate(0deg);
-moz-transform: rotate(0deg);
-webkit-transform: rotate(0deg);
width: 120px;
}

#QDK:hover {
box-shadow: 0px 0px 10px #666;
-moz-box-shadow: 0px 0px 10px#666;
-webkit-box-shadow: 0px 0px 10px#666;
border-radius: 5px;
background-color: #ffffff;
padding: 5px;
transition: all 3s ease;
-webkit-transition: all 3s ease;
-moz-transition: all 3s ease;
transform: rotate(360deg);
-moz-transform: rotate(360deg);
-webkit-transform: rotate(360deg);
position: relative;
width: 360px;
}
#tab {
  padding:2px 5px 0 5px;
  border-bottom:5px solid #71BC00;
  font-size:
}
#tab a {color:#494949;font-weight:bold}
#tab tr, #tab td{height:25px;padding-top:4px}#tab td {padding-left:5px;padding-right:5px;text-align:center}
#trai {
-moz-border-radius-topleft:5px;
-webkit-border-top-left-radius:5px;
-moz-border-radius-bottomleft:5px;
-webkit-border-bottom-left-radius:5px;
}
#phai {
-moz-border-radius-topright:5px;
-webkit-border-top-right-radius:5px;
-moz-border-radius-bottomright:5px;
-webkit-border-bottom-right-radius:5px;
}
#ca {
-moz-border-radius: 10px;
-webkit-border-radius: 10px;
}
#tren {
-moz-border-radius-topleft:10px;
-webkit-border-top-left-radius:10px;
-moz-border-radius-topright:10px;
-webkit-border-top-right-radius:10px;
}
#duoi {
-moz-border-radius-bottomleft:10px;
-webkit-border-bottom-left-radius:10px;
-moz-border-radius-bottomleft:10px;
-webkit-border-bottom-right-radius:10px;
}
hr { 
margin-top : 2px; 
margin-bottom : 2px; 
border-top : 1px solid #e3e3e3; 
border-right-style : none; 
border-right-width : 0; 
border-bottom-style : none; 
border-bottom-width : 0; 
border-left-style : none; 
border-left-width : 0; 
}  
.hdr, .phdr {
background-image : url(/images/hinh-nen.JPG);
color : #fffaee;
text-shadow : #DC143C	1px 1px 1px;
background-color : #DC143C;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#DC143C;
} 
.phdr a, .hdr a {
color : #ffffff;
text-shadow : #DC143C	1px 1px 1px;

}
.hr {
color : #fffaee;
text-shadow : #DC143C	1px 1px 1px;
background-color : #9999CC;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#;
}
.head {
color : #fffaee;
text-shadow : #DC143C	1px 1px 1px;
background-color : #9999FF;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#;
}
.bmenu, .gmenu {
background-color : #FFFFFF;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#CCCCFF;
text-shadow : #DC143C	1px 1px 1px;
border : 1px solid #007dff;
} 
.reply, .quote {
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
text-shadow : #DC143C	1px 1px 1px;
border : 1px solid #007dff;
} 
.list4, .rmenu { 
background-color : ##f6f6f6; 
margin-top : 1px; 
margin-bottom : 1px; 
padding : 2px; 
border : 1px solid #ffabab; 
}
.list1, .list2, .topmenu, .maintxt {
background-color : #FFFFFF;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#CCCCFF;
}
.menu {
background-color : #FFFFFF;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#CCCCFF;
}
.header, .footer, .a {
color : #0000ff;
text-shadow : #DC143C	1px 1px 1px;
background-color : #84e2f8;
background-image : url(/images/bentren_1.JPG);
background-repeat : repeat-x;
background-position : 50% top;
margin-top : 1px;
margin-bottom : 1px;
padding : 2px;
border : 1px solid #68e1ff;
}
.list3, .tmn, .user {
background: #F1F9DF;
margin-top: 1px;
padding: 2px;
border: 1px solid #E8E2A2;
}
.forum p,td {line-height:15px} #tab {padding-left:5px;border-bottom:5px solid #9999FF;font-size:12px}
#tab a {color:#494949;font-weight:bold}
#tab tr, #tab td
{height:25px;padding-top:4px}
#tab td {padding-left:5px;padding-right:5px;text-align:center}
#tab .active{
background:#9999FF;
}
#tab .active a {color:#fff}
}
.quote1, .reply1 { 
border-left : 4px solid #c1c1c1; 
color : #878787; 
font-size : x-small; 
padding : 2px 0 2px 4px; 
margin-left : 2px; 
} 
#QDK {

    padding: 1px;

    margin: 4px 4px 0 0;

    border: 1px solid #d5d5d5;

    transition: all 15s ease;

    -webkit-transition: all 15s ease;

    -moz-transition: all 15s ease;

    transition-delay: 5s;

    -webkit-transition-delay: 5s;

    -moz-transition-delay: 5s;

    transform: rotate(0deg);

    -moz-transform: rotate(0deg);

    -webkit-transform: rotate(0deg);

    width: 120px;

}
#QDK:hover {

    box-shadow: 0px 0px 10px #666;

    -moz-box-shadow: 0px 0px 10px #666;

    -webkit-box-shadow: 0px 0px 10px #666;

    border-radius: 5px;

    background-color: #ffffff;

    padding: 5px;

    transition: all 3s ease;

    -webkit-transition: all 3s ease;

    -moz-transition: all 3s ease;

    transform: rotate(360deg);

    -moz-transform: rotate(360deg);

    -webkit-transform: rotate(360deg);

    position: relative;

    width: 365px;

} 
.page:before {
background-color : #FFFFFF;
content: url(/images/Arrow.gif);
padding-right: 2px;
}
.page{

    background-color : #FFFFFF;
    text-align: left;
    padding: 4px 2px 4px 2px;
    margin-top: 1px;
    margin-bottom: 1px;
    border: 1px solid #CCCCFF;
    font-size: 12px;
}
.page a{
    background-color : #FFFFFF;
    border: 1px solid #CCCCFF;
    padding: 1px 4px 1px 4px;
    margin: 1px;
}
.page a:hover {
    background-color : #FFFFFF;
    border: 1px solid #CCCCFF;
}